Rocket Trial with Polysulphate® and Agromaster®

Key Conclusions
Rocket yield was significantly higher right from the first yield in plots where Polysulphate and Agromaster® were used, compared to the farmers’ practice.
Objective
To investigate the effect of Polysulphate and Agromaster® on the yield of greenhouse grown rocket (Eruca sativa) salad.
Trial Details
Trial station
Campania, Italy
Product
Granular Polysulphate
Assessments
Fresh yield, and dry matter yield
Treatments
This trial consisted of 3 treatments with 4 replicates in a randomized complete block design. The treatments were:
- Farmers’ practice: 1,500 kg/ha of organic fertilizer + 350 kg/ha of 14-7-17 NPK fertilizer.
- 1,500 kg/ha of organic fertilizer + 300 kg/ha of Agromaster® 11-48 + 600 kg/ha of Polysulphate.
- 1,500 kg/ha of organic fertilizer + 400 kg/ha of Agromaster® 15-24-10 + 600 kg/ha of Polysulphate
All fertilizers were applied before sowing. The crop was harvested on 8 successive dates.

Results
- The cumulative yields in the Polysulphate and Agromaster® treatments were significantly higher than the farmers’ practice (+1.58 and +2.85 t/ha respectively). The differences were evident right from the 1st harvest.
- From the 3rd harvest onwards, the rocket fertilized with Polysulphate and Agromaster® produced higher dry matter yield per hectare. This parameter is essential to increase the shelf life of the rocket salad after harvesting.
- The return on investment (ROI) was higher in both Polysulphate treatments when compared with the farmers’ practice: 1,630 €/ha for Polysulphate treatment (1) and 3,390 €/ha for Polysulphate treatment (2).
